Abstract

The purpose of the present research article is to find an upper bounds of fourth Hankel and Toeplitz determinants for reciprocal of bounded turning functions subordinate to cos \(z\) and for the inverse of reciprocal of bounded turning functions subordinate to cos \(z\). The Zalcman conjecture is verified for specific values of \(n\) for the functions in these classes. The sharp upper bounds for Fekete-Szegö inequalities were obtained.
